For our MicroDiagnostics research group at our Leipzig site, we are looking for student support to complete a Master’s thesis, starting as soon as possible. The team develops innovative in vitro and organ-on-a-chip (OoC) systems for the preclinical investigation of new active substances and therapies. Another key focus is the research of extracellular vesicles (EVs).

As part of your Master’s thesis, you will work on developing a platform to investigate the therapeutic potential of EVs. Using suitable cell models, you will analyze their biological and therapeutic effects. A particular focus will be placed on developing quantitative assays that enable the effects of different EV preparations to be compared efficiently and reproducibly.
You can look forward to these exciting tasks:
- Cultivation of human cells
- Isolation and characterization of extracellular vesicles from cell culture supernatants
- Working with light and fluorescence microscopy as well as quantitative image analysis
- Conducting molecular biological analyses to characterize cellular responses
